Leverkusen advanced to the DFB Pokal Final after defeating Dusseldorf in the semifinals.

Leverkusen to face FC Kaiserslautern in the DFB Cup final 2023/2024

Bayer Leverkusen advanced to the DFB-Pokal final after defeating Fortuna Dusseldorf 4-0, keeping them on track to win the German league and cup double.

Jeremie Frimpong, Amine Adli, and Florian Wirtz scored in the first half as Bundesliga leaders Leverkusen cruised past second-tier opponents at the BayArena.

Wirtz added a fourth penalty as Xabi Alonso’s side, who are also in the Europa League quarterfinals, extended their unbeaten streak to 40 games in all competitions this season.

Dusseldorf’s Bundesliga away record – seven victories and four draws in 14 games – had given them semi-final hopes, but this was a considerably tougher test than they were used to.

Within four minutes, Emmanuel Iyoha’s last-ditch tackle denied Frimpong an early lead.

Marlon Mustapha fired a poor shot at the other end, but the unmarked Frimpong put Leverkusen ahead after seven minutes with a thunderous blast into the roof of the net.

After 20 minutes, Leverkusen extended their lead with a fast counter-attack from deep inside their penalty area.

Wirtz released Adli, whose pinpoint low strike into the corner of the net left goalkeeper Florian Kastenmeier with no chance.

There was a huge distance between the teams, and Leverkusen hammered home their advantage after 35 minutes.
